Getting ready: Am I fit?

As soon as it gets warm enough, Janos and I want to be on tour. Last year we set out for a big tour through Eastern Europe but didn't get very far. I had spent an inactive winter and thought I would get in shape along the way. But a tour doesn't start gradually. I hadn't built up to riding a loaded bicycle all day and every day, sometimes on flat terrain, sometime with climbs. This was possibly the reason for my knee injury on the third day, which kept me from cycling for the rest of the summer. So to be on the safe side I want to do it differently this year.

We aren't completely out of practice since we did some loaded touring in southeast Asia over the past winter. Back in Munich, I decided to join the local gym to build up more strength. I am also out on my bike when it isn't raining and the temperatures reach 10°C (50°F) - well, that's my intention. We also want to do some 2 - 3 day rides before we leave for Paris.

I will turn 68 this summer and fitness is a relative concept. Fit at 68 looks different than fit at, say, 38. But I'm not out to set records, I just want to be able to pedal a loaded bike and sleep in a tent, take the hills as they come and have a good feeling at the end of the day. I try not to push beyond my capabilities, hoping that being sensible will prolong our cycling years.
